Problemen met database verbinding
Pagina: « vorige 1 2 3 volgende »
Stop met spelen in productie-omgevingen. Ik heb nooit begrepen waarom developers dat blijven doen. Bij ons heeft geen enkele developer toegang tot de productie-omgeving. Dat is voorbehouden aan beheerders. Ga lekker in een test-omgeving spelen toch?
Mijn stagebegeleider zei Ok mooi nu wil ik dat je het online draaiend krijgt, dan kun je als het klaar is vervolgens zo implementeren in de website zelf.
Ik zie het zelf niet als "Spelen" maar dat kan aan mij liggen.
dan ga je naar je stage begeleider die kan even kijken wat je verprutst hebt :)
"Daar heb ik ook nog geen kaas van gegeten."
Dus...
is je stage begeleider iemand die normaal gesproken achter de balie zit en telefoontjes aanneemt?
Ik geef hem verder ook niet de schuld. Het komt min of meer door mij.
Gewijzigd op 15/03/2012 22:29:53 door Joey Schroder
Deze persoon dient jou dan te wijzen op fouten enz..........
Als ik zo jou laatste paar topic leest is die stage begeleider van jou maar een *** roze water die denkt stage begeleider te kunnen zijn, maar eigelijk zelf nog in de schoolbanken thuis hoort.
Want met zo opmerking als "Daar heb ik geen kaas van gegeten" ben je in mijn ogen geen goede begeleider. Tenminste niet in het gedeelte jij begeleid moet worden.
Persoonlijke mening.
Ach nou ja, hij leert je dan in ieder geval nog wel zelfstandig te leren.
en als je ergens komt waar zij zelf juist de professionals zijn.. dan mag je koffie halen.
dit is misschien niet overal zo maar wel op veel plekken!
Momenteel zit ik ook op stage ,maar gelukkig werken we hier wel in een testomgeving want fouten zijn menselijk.
Deze fout krijg ik nou ; Warning: mysql_num_rows(): supplied argument is not a valid MySQL result resource .
Wat houd die code nu precies in? Ik heb al op het internet gekeken maar daar wordt ik niet veel wijzer van.
Het argument wat je mysql_num_rows meegeeft is geen valid mysql resource... oftewel er gaat waarschijnlijk iets mis in je query, waardoor je niet het juiste resultaat krijgt.
http://www.hrnetwerk.nl Ik krijg overal die foutcode ik snap er helemaal niks meer van..
Heb je al gedaan wat ik zei? Volgens mij krijg je ergens een error.
Ik heb die stuk code overgenomen en in de script geplaatst op lijn 293 daar boven maar ik kreeg niks.
zet hem onder homeusers.php line 68 daar gebeurt ergens een query, kijk even hoe die heet en verander die in $query...
Code (php)
1
2
3
4
5
6
7
8
9
10
11
2
3
4
5
6
7
8
9
10
11
<?php
$newuser = mysql_query("SELECT * FROM `".forum_tbl."`.`user` WHERE `userlevel` = '3' AND `active` = '1' ORDER BY `joindate` DESC LIMIT 3");
while($newrow = mysql_fetch_array($newuser)){
if(!visitorUser($_SESSION['user_id'])){
$profilelink = "href=\"#viewwarning\" name=\"facebox\"";
}
else{
$profilelink = "href=\"profile?viewProfile=".$newrow['userid']."\"";
}
$job_organi = substr($newrow['jobtitle'].", ".$newrow['organization'], 0, 40);
?>
$newuser = mysql_query("SELECT * FROM `".forum_tbl."`.`user` WHERE `userlevel` = '3' AND `active` = '1' ORDER BY `joindate` DESC LIMIT 3");
while($newrow = mysql_fetch_array($newuser)){
if(!visitorUser($_SESSION['user_id'])){
$profilelink = "href=\"#viewwarning\" name=\"facebox\"";
}
else{
$profilelink = "href=\"profile?viewProfile=".$newrow['userid']."\"";
}
$job_organi = substr($newrow['jobtitle'].", ".$newrow['organization'], 0, 40);
?>
Bij de while geeft hij dus aan dat het fout is dus moet ik dat stuk script van jouw onder de while zetten right?
Code (php)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
<?php
$newuser = mysql_query("SELECT * FROM `".forum_tbl."`.`user` WHERE `userlevel` = '3' AND `active` = '1' ORDER BY `joindate` DESC LIMIT 3");
if($newuser === false){
echo mysl_error() . '<br> in: '. $newuser;
}
else{
while($newrow = mysql_fetch_array($newuser)){
if(!visitorUser($_SESSION['user_id'])){
$profilelink = "href=\"#viewwarning\" name=\"facebox\"";
}
else{
$profilelink = "href=\"profile?viewProfile=".$newrow['userid']."\"";
}
$job_organi = substr($newrow['jobtitle'].", ".$newrow['organization'], 0, 40);
}
}
?>
$newuser = mysql_query("SELECT * FROM `".forum_tbl."`.`user` WHERE `userlevel` = '3' AND `active` = '1' ORDER BY `joindate` DESC LIMIT 3");
if($newuser === false){
echo mysl_error() . '<br> in: '. $newuser;
}
else{
while($newrow = mysql_fetch_array($newuser)){
if(!visitorUser($_SESSION['user_id'])){
$profilelink = "href=\"#viewwarning\" name=\"facebox\"";
}
else{
$profilelink = "href=\"profile?viewProfile=".$newrow['userid']."\"";
}
$job_organi = substr($newrow['jobtitle'].", ".$newrow['organization'], 0, 40);
}
}
?>
Gewijzigd op 16/03/2012 10:05:29 door gerhard l
Code (php)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
<?php
function visitorUser($id)
{
$query = mysql_query("SELECT `userlevel` FROM `".forum_tbl."`.`user` WHERE `userid` = '" . sqldefender ( $id ) . "' AND `active`='1'");
if(mysql_num_rows($query) == 1)
{
$row = mysql_fetch_assoc($query);
if ( $row['userlevel'] == 3 )
{
return TRUE;
}
else {
return FALSE;
}
}
else {
return FALSE;
}
}
?>
function visitorUser($id)
{
$query = mysql_query("SELECT `userlevel` FROM `".forum_tbl."`.`user` WHERE `userid` = '" . sqldefender ( $id ) . "' AND `active`='1'");
if(mysql_num_rows($query) == 1)
{
$row = mysql_fetch_assoc($query);
if ( $row['userlevel'] == 3 )
{
return TRUE;
}
else {
return FALSE;
}
}
else {
return FALSE;
}
}
?>
Gewijzigd op 16/03/2012 10:08:35 door Joey Schroder
Gewijzigd op 16/03/2012 10:09:55 door gerhard l